Histórico de mensagens sobre certificado

EXIBINDO CONVERSAS RECENTES:

Texto: certificado
# pix
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

Estranho, eles emitiam certificado com validade de 1 ano... o que não chegaria nem em 2024 nem em 2028.

# pix
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

Aqui funcionando... eu checaria a data de expiração do certificado.

# pix
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

O certificado em protocolo TLS sempre vai no cabeçalho.

# pix
Avatar discord do usuario hubner7903

hubner7903

Ver Respostas

o certificado estou passando do jeito que veio do arquivo .p12. Tem alguma formação ? algum encode a aplicar nele antes de enviar?

# pix
Avatar discord do usuario hubner7903

hubner7903

Há alguma forma de mandar esse certificado no body da requisição?

# pix
Avatar discord do usuario hubner7903

hubner7903

let https = require('https');
let agent = new https.Agent({
pfx: certificado,
passphrase: ''
})

var axios = require('axios');
var data = JSON.stringify({ grant_type: 'client_credentials'});

var config = {
method: 'post',
url: 'https://api-pix-h.gerencianet.com.br/oauth/token',
headers: {
'Authorization':
Basic ${base64},
'Content-Type': 'application/json',

},
httpsAgent: agent,
data: data
};

try {
const response = await axios.request(config);
return response.data
} catch (error) {
console.error(error);
}

# pix
Avatar discord do usuario hubner7903

hubner7903

To achando estranho porque o tamanho do header com o certificado e tudo o mais não passa de 6k...

# pix
Avatar discord do usuario hubner7903

hubner7903

const certificado = await this.movimentoService.certificado_gn();
const client_id = await this.movimentoService.client_id_gn();
const client_secret = await this.movimentoService.client_secret_gn();
const base64 = Buffer.from(${client_id}:${client_secret}).toString("base64");

let https = require('https');
let agent = new https.Agent({
pfx: certificado,
passphrase: ''
})

var axios = require('axios');
var data = JSON.stringify({ grant_type: 'client_credentials'});

var config = {
method: 'post',
url: 'https://api-pix-h.gerencianet.com.br/oauth/token',
headers: {
'Authorization': Basic ${base64},
'Content-Type': 'application/json',

},
httpsAgent: agent,
data: data
};

console.log(config)
console.log('=======================================================================')
try {
const response = await axios.request(config);
return response.data
} catch (error) {
console.error(error);
}

# pix
Avatar discord do usuario luizfps7799

luizfps7799

Ver Respostas

pessoal minha integração usando nodejs e typescript está dando forbidden quando tento usar os dados de produção, quando mudo o certificado e clientId, secretId e sandbox para rodar em homologação funciona, alguém sabe o que pode ser ? ( já rodei apontando pra produção uma vez e funcionou normalmente), estou usando o sdk da gerencia net e não estou conseguindo emitir uma cobrança pix

# pix
Avatar discord do usuario oltiz

oltiz

Ver Respostas

ss eu sei, coloquei um console log, para ver oq chega, e não chega nada, tinha coloca um tbm fora do scopo de authorized para ver se era um erro de certificado e nada tbm
imagem enviada na mensagem pelo usuario oltiz

# pix
Avatar discord do usuario pedrojeffers

pedrojeffers

Ver Respostas

porém a opção de Meus certificados esta inativa
imagem enviada na mensagem pelo usuario pedrojeffers

# pix
Avatar discord do usuario pedrojeffers

pedrojeffers

Ver Respostas

Bom dia @Consultoria Técnica, estou com dificuldade para gerar certificado, alguém poderia me ajudar?

# pix
Avatar discord do usuario cantinhotattoo

cantinhotattoo

Ver Respostas

Oi bom dia Palloma, tenho sim, eu recebia as notificações muito tempo agora deixei de receber, mas não tinha configurado o certificado mtls

# pix
Avatar discord do usuario matheus_efi

matheus_efi

Ver Respostas

Boa tarde, <@!758684929403650108>! Esse retorno acontece quando não é possível realizar o hand-shake com o certificado público disponibilizado na documentação. Me envie no privado por favor seu webhook para que eu possa analisá-lo

# pix
Avatar discord do usuario rubenskuhl

rubenskuhl

E o certificado também.

# pix
Avatar discord do usuario jmellodev

jmellodev

Ver Respostas

Boa tarde aqui está apresentando erro TlsException: Failure in usePrivateKeyBytes (OS Error: E/flutter (12057): BAD_PKCS12_DATA(pkcs8_x509.c:645), Fiz como pede, certificados convertidos, pubspect. Flutter 2.10.2, SO Linux Ubuntu.
Obs: notei que o cert.key está vazio, não tem que ter valor? Estou seguindo o exemplo do video 3 no youtube.

# pix
Avatar discord do usuario angelogoncalves

angelogoncalves

Bom dia, <@!781134406680838216>. Estou com um problema em meu webhook.
A equipe que gerencia meus servidores relataram o seguinte problema:

Bom dia.

Parece que este processo de solicitar certificado por SSLVerifyClient não funciona com Apache mais recente, há diversos relatos de problemas: https://bugs.launchpad.net/ubuntu/+source/firefox/+bug/1834671

Parece que precisa ser utilizado via TLS1.3 e um formato diferente de autenticação. Peço por favor verificar com a GerenciaNET como devemos configurar para Apache 2.4 e OpenSSL 1.1.1, com TLSv1.3.

Outra questão:
Teria a possibilidade de desfazer o banimento de um colega da minha equipe?

# pix
Avatar discord do usuario jessica_efi

jessica_efi

Ver Respostas

Bom dia <@!883000147938783272> ! Não houve nenhuma alteração no certificado. Você esta passando por alguma falha?

# pix
Avatar discord do usuario andresisdanca

andresisdanca

Ver Respostas

Mudou alguma coisa no certificado do GN para integracao de servidor:

# pix
Avatar discord do usuario matheus_efi

matheus_efi

Ver Respostas

Bom dia, Windroll! A falha forbidden acontece quando as credenciais, certificado ou rota base não estão no mesmo ambiente. Você setou o sandbox para true e está usando as credenciais e certificado Pix também em homologação?